Imagine a world where the sky is a canvas, and clouds are the paintbrushes. That's the world waiting to be explored in "Cloud Book for Artists: Inspiration from Above for Kids." This captivating book is a whimsical journey through the boundless imagination of the clouds, sparking creativity in young artists of all ages. Each page invites children to see the magic in the everyday, turning fluffy white formations into majestic dragons, playful puppies, or even towering castles. The book encourages them to use their imaginations to transform ordinary shapes into extraordinary creations, fostering a love for art and a deeper connection with the natural world. Through engaging text and captivating illustrations, "Cloud Book for Artists" empowers children to embrace their individuality and express themselves through art. This book is not just about drawing clouds, it's about unleashing the artist within, encouraging young minds to see the world through a creative lens. Whether they're doodling on a page or sketching in the park, "Cloud Book for Artists" provides a constant source of inspiration, reminding them that art is everywhere, even in the clouds above.
